#61f1f7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61f1f7 is composed of 38% red, 94.5%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.7%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 182.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 67.5%. #61f1f7 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#00e3ef.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

#61f1f7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61f1f7 has RGB values of R:97, G:241, B:247 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 6418935.

Shades and Tints of #61f1f7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0a is the darkest color, while #f6fe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#61f1f7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7b0b1 is the less saturated color, while #5bf7fd is the most saturated one.
